REPUBLIC OF THE PHILIPPINES DEPARTMENT OF FINANCE BUREAU OF INTERNAL REVENUE Quezon City December 4, 2002 REVENUE MEMORANDUM ORDER NO. 11-2003 Subject : Signatories of Documents Relative to the BIR Revenue Mobilization Enhancement Program TO : All Internal Revenue Officers and Others Concerned I. Background The BIR Revenue Mobilization Enhancement Program (BIR-RMEP) is a two-year undertaking financed by the World Bank through a grant to the Republic of the Philippines (the Recipient). II. Objectives This Order is issued to: 1. Delineate clearly the signing of documents relative to the BIR-RMEP, pinpointing accountabilities and responsibilities of the revenue officials concerned; 2. Expedite processing of documents and payment; and 3. Eliminate delay in the implementation of BIR-RMEP. III. Policies The following revenue officials are hereby designated as signatories of the documents relative to the implementation of the BIR-RMEP: A. Disbursement Voucher Box A (Requisitioner) Chief of Originating Office Box B & C (Certification of Available Chief, Accounting Division Funds) Myrna E. Sobremonte Box D (Approval) Project Director ACIR Virginia L. Trinidad

B. Check/s and Authority to Debit Advice (ADA) Cashier Ildefonso H. Mariano Signing Head, Finance Countersigning ACIR Norma L. Lipana Project Director ACIR Virginia L. Trinidad C. Application for Withdrawal � Annex A The Application for Withdrawal shall be signed by the Commissioner of Internal Revenue, after being initialed by the Project Director and other authorized officials and employees. It shall be countersigned by the Secretary of the Department of Finance (DOF) or his duly designated representative. IV. Effectivity This Order takes effect upon approval.
